Summary
The CVOR registered nurse is responsible for providing direct and indirect nursing care to assigned patients, as well as assisting in monitoring and supporting the patient throughout the surgical procedure. They collaborate closely with the entire surgical team to ensure the optimization of patient outcomes by confirming all necessary surgical supplies and equipment are sterile and functional, assisting with safe patient positioning and draping, and coordinating immediate post-surgical continued patient care.
Essential Work Functions
Maintain proficiency in Cardiovascular/Cardiothoracic surgical procedures, including open and closed heart surgeries Prepare the Cardiovascular operating room for the patient and surgical procedure Assemble equipment, supplies, medications, and implants, ensuring equipment functions and supplies are available Collaborate with surgeons, anesthesiologists, perfusionists, and the surgical team to deliver coordinated care Utilize data from surgical preference cards for the surgical procedure and surgeon Position patients safely using approved devices to prevent injury and enable optimal surgical exposure Actively participate in Universal Protocol and timeout to confirm patient identity, procedure, and surgical site Handle and document specimens accurately to ensure diagnostic integrity Provide post-surgical care coordination, including patient handoff to the recovery team Assess, plan, and evaluate the nursing care of the patient before, during, and after a surgical procedure until patient handoff to the next phase of care Ensure that sterile procedures are followed throughout the course of surgery Respond effectively to emergencies, such as cardiac arrest, during surgery Perform other duties as assigned within the scope of the position Adhere to hospital safety protocols, infection control guidelines, and regulatory standards Required Essential

Metairie sits just west of New Orleans in Jefferson Parish, offering nurses a quieter suburban base with easy access to the Crescent City's renowned dining, music, and festival scene. Lakeside areas near Lake Pontchartrain provide recreational options, while Veterans Memorial Boulevard serves as a major commercial corridor with shopping, dining, and healthcare facilities throughout the area.
